Why Hull Is a Great City for Learning to Drive

Hull provides a balanced learning experience with straightforward road layouts combined with realistic challenges such as roundabouts, dual carriageways, and busy commuting routes.

Typical Hull Driving Test Challenges

  • City Centre Driving: Areas like HU1 and HU2 include traffic lights, pedestrian crossings, and bus lanes requiring strong awareness.
  • Roundabouts: Large roundabouts near Clive Sullivan Way (HU3) and Beverley Road (HU5) test lane discipline.
  • Dual Carriageways: Roads like A63 and A1079 provide higher-speed driving experience.
  • Residential Streets: Areas such as HU7 and HU8 require careful manoeuvring and hazard perception.
  • Retail & Retail Parks: Kingswood (HU7) and St Stephen’s (HU2) test parking and navigation skills.

Learners often practise in areas such as Anlaby (HU10), Cottingham (HU16), Hessle (HU13), Bransholme (HU7), Orchard Park (HU6) and Holderness Road (HU8) to build well-rounded driving skills.

How much do driving lessons cost in Hull?

Driving lessons in Hull typically range between £28 and £40 per hour depending on the instructor and lesson package.
